A Good Sport: Justin Carley Provides Counsel — in More Ways Than One

When he’s not tackling legal affairs for the Las Vegas Raiders, the Alumnus of the Year for the William S. Boyd School of Law helps coach students interested in sports law.

As senior vice president and general counsel for the Las Vegas Raiders, Justin Carley is responsible for overseeing all aspects of the NFL franchise’s legal department. His boss? Raiders team president and fellow William S. Boyd School of Law alum Sandra Douglass Morgan. (Photo by Michael Roberts)
